Jean Benson lived in Amarillo for 54 years. She was a member and officer in the High Plains Poetry Society. She was a member of the Washington Avenue Christian Church and the Benevolence Society.

Jean's husband, Harry Benson, died March 27, 1993.

Family includes five daughters; Lou Hughes and Pegi Lovett of Amarillo, Texas; Linda Kelly of Beaverton, Oregon; Nancy Tinkle of Colorado Springs, Colorado and Patti Kiernan of Wilsonville, Oregon; a son, Don Benson of Amarillo; 14 grandchildren; and 11 great-grandchildren.

Funeral services were held Monday at 2:00pm at Washington Avenue Christian Church in Amarillo, Texas. Jean was buried in Washburn at 3:30 p.m.
